The oscillations represented by curve 1 in the graph are expressed by equation`x=Asinomegat.` The equation for the oscillation represented by curve `2` is expressed as
A. `x=2A sin (omegat-pi//2)`
B. `x=2Asin(omegat+pi//2)`
C. `x=-2Asin(omegat-pi//2)`
D. `x=A sin (omegat-pi//2)`

Correct Answer - A
Oscillations represented by curve 2 lags in phase by `pi//2` and the periods are same. Amplitudes of curve 2 is double that of 1.
Hence (1).
